WebbThe word order is very rigid in English. The most important rule is Subject - Predicate - Object. We usually use this word order to form an English sentence. Nick bought a pair of skis. He met his best friend. In questions an auxiliary verb is put at the beginning of the question. Did Nick buy a pair of skis?

WebbNegatives. We make negatives by putting not after the first part of the verb: They are not working hard. They will not be working hard. They had not worked hard.
